Background & History of The Name Madisyn
Madisyn is a contemporary variation of the name Madison, which originally comes from an English surname meaning 'son of Maud.' Over the years, Madison has evolved into a popular given name for girls, particularly in the United States, and the spelling Madisyn offers a unique twist. This name gained popularity in the late 20th century and has been associated with a sense of modernity and individuality.
